Redis的ZREM
命令用于從有序集合(sorted set)中刪除一個或多個成員。在使用ZREM
命令時,對數據結構有一定的要求:
有序集合:ZREM
命令只能用于有序集合(sorted set),而不是普通的哈希表(hash)或其他類型的數據結構。有序集合中的每個成員都有一個與之關聯的分數(score),這些分數用于確定成員在有序集合中的排序順序。
成員存在:ZREM
命令只能刪除有序集合中存在的成員。如果嘗試刪除一個不存在的成員,Redis將不會執行任何操作,并返回0。
成員唯一性:ZREM
命令可以刪除有序集合中的多個成員,但如果有重復的成員被刪除,Redis只會刪除其中一個。換句話說,ZREM
命令不會刪除重復的成員。
總之,在使用ZREM
命令時,請確保您正在操作的是一個有序集合,并且要刪除的成員確實存在于集合中。